The Reverse Osmosis Membrane market size was valued at $6.9 billion in 2017,Reverse osmosis is a form of membrane separation, which uses pressure to force a solution through a membrane that retains the solute and allows the pure solvent to pass to the other side. Typically, this membrane is designed to allow only water to pass through while the solutes (for example, salt ions) are being alienated.
The rising trend of Reverse Osmosis Membrane use in alternative water source treatment, including desalination plants and wastewater recycling, the reverse osmosis membrane-based water and wastewater treatment processes are expected to have a great potential in the future. Especially in regions with water scarcity, the provision of water from seawater distillation plants is becoming increasingly important. However, the treatment of surface water to potable water will play an increasingly important role.
